Verdict

The majority of these have something to prove even at this level but MR BOSSY BOOTS at least showed he could still win last time albeit in selling grade and he’s set to follow-up here back on turf. The one that he beat there- Philba – is nowhere near as good on turf so her faces a difficult task so it looks as though it will be left to Cricklewood Green and Scottish Glen to chase him home.
